Choosing the right machines depends on your facility size, daily linen volume, and available floor space. Below is an overview of the main types of commercial laundry equipment used in Saudi hotels and hospitals.
| Equipment Type | Capacity Range | Best For |
| Front-Load Commercial Washers | 10 kg – 50 kg | Mid-size hotels, clinics, guesthouses |
| Heavy-Duty Industrial Washers | 50 kg – 120 kg | Large hospitals, luxury hotels, resorts |
| Tunnel Washers (Continuous Batch) | 50 kg+ per cycle | High-volume hospital laundries, mega-hotels |
| Commercial Dryers | 15 kg – 120 kg | All hotel and hospital facilities |
| Flatwork Ironers | Varies by width | Hotels requiring pressed bed linen and tablecloths |
| Finishing and Folding Machines | Varies | Large-scale operations with high linen output |
| Stacked Washer-Dryer Units | 8 kg – 20 kg | Compact spaces, small clinics, guesthouses |
Front-load commercial washing machines are the most widely used option in mid-size hotels and healthcare clinics across Riyadh and KSA. They use less water than top-load machines, offer better cleaning performance through tumbling action, and are available in a wide range of capacities from 10 kg to 50 kg per load.
For hotels, these machines handle daily linen turnover efficiently. For clinics and smaller hospitals, they provide reliable performance with programmable wash cycles that can meet basic infection control requirements.
Large hospitals, luxury hotel chains, and resorts need heavy-duty industrial washing machines that can run continuously without overheating or breaking down. These machines typically handle 50 kg to 120 kg per load and are built with stainless steel drums, reinforced door seals, and advanced control systems.

A tunnel washer also called a continuous batch washer processes laundry on a conveyor system through multiple washing, rinsing, and extraction zones. This is the highest-capacity option available and is used in:
Tunnel washers deliver exceptional throughput, low water consumption per kilogram, and highly consistent hygiene results. They are a significant investment but deliver the lowest cost per kilogram of laundry at high volumes.

Hospital laundry equipment in Saudi Arabia must support thermal disinfection cycles. The standard requirement is a wash temperature of at least 71°C held for a minimum of 3 minutes, or 65°C held for 10 minutes. These temperatures are necessary to eliminate pathogens from patient linens and meet infection control standards.

A tunnel washer is a continuous batch washing system that moves laundry through multiple wash, rinse, and extraction zones on a conveyor. It is used in very high-volume laundry operations such as large hospital complexes or major hotel groups. Tunnel washers deliver the lowest cost per kilogram of laundry and are ideal when daily volumes exceed the practical capacity of individual washer-extractors.

Commercial laundry equipment covers machines designed for businesses such as hotels, guesthouses, and clinics that process moderate to high volumes of laundry. Industrial laundry equipment refers to heavy-duty machines including tunnel washers and large-capacity barrier washers used in very high-volume operations like major hospitals, large hotel chains, and centralised laundry facilities.
